Resplendent with fabulous white-sand beaches, historical attractions and unique bird life, the island offers something for visitors of all ages and all interests. Gedser Odde, the southernmost point of the country in Falster, is the most popular summer hub for families to enjoy gentle, fun-filled beach activities. Marielyst, is yet another famous summer hot spot, promising a great many activities, from windsurfing to karting to golfing. This small yet vibrant town features excellent dining, entertainment, and nightlife options, as well as numerous holiday homes in Falster for your pleasure and convenience.
If you are looking for something quiet and memorable off the shore, then you can head to the remarkable Middelaldercentret, an experimental Medieval centre museum near to Falster accommodation. There, you can watch history unfold by watching giant stone catapults fired from war cannons and cheering the knights as they clash in jousting tournaments. Nature lovers shouldn't miss the opportunity to take a bike ride through the farmlands of the island and visit Sydstenen, which is the most southerly point of Denmark. The place houses a massive nature stone that dates back to the Ice Age.
